Almost nobody gives the reason for not banning muslims from entry as being unconstitutional. They don't have rights until they're here.

This part is not accurate. People not present in the United States have at least some rights under the Constitution. The question with immigration is that Congress is generally though of as having plenary authority over immigration. The issue is not entirely clear.
